MEMORANDA.

Degree day in connection with Victoria College is fixed for Tuesday next. ffm. Chas'. Hemvood, of Te' Horo, lias been adjudicated Bankrupt.' At Klein’s luncheon and supper rooms will be found an excellent table for members of Parliament and others. Tenders are invited for the erection of and old men’s'home ,at Carterton. , Messrs Salisbury and-Russell will sell twenty-six allotments of land on Monday, .Tidy 2nd.

Messrs Laery and-Co.. George Thomas and Co. and P. H., W.oo'ds and Co. announce auction sales,for to-day in our advertisement ’ cdluiims. .

Mr P. Christesen invites tenders-for draining several houses. The annual chess 'match ; between the Wellington Working Men’s i Club and tho Welling top Chess' Club takes place to-mor-row night. ”■' The Women's Social and Political League holds a meeting at the Oddfello'ws’ Hall today. , The New Zealand Collie Club meets on Friday night. - , . Several insuranee companies have notices in this issue which are of special interest to policyholders. The .Public; Works Department .invites tenders for the supply of brass stairnosings. , . • . , Tenders for purchasing a section pt land at Waikanae are invited. '
